#------------------------------------------------------------------------- # # Makefile-- # Makefile for the postgres backend (and the postmaster) # # Copyright (c) 1994, Regents of the University of California # # Functional notes: # # Parallel make: # # This make file is set up so that you can do a parallel make (with # the --jobs option of make) and make multiple subdirectories at # once. # # However, the subdirectory make files are not so careful. # Normally, the --jobs option would get passed down to those # subdirectory makes, like any other make option, and they would # fail. But there's a trick: Put a value (max number of # processes) on the --jobs option, e.g. --jobs=4. Now, due to a # special feature of make, the --jobs option will not get passed # to the subdirectory makes. (make does this because if you only # want 4 tasks running, then splitting the subdirectory makes into # multiple tasks would violate your wishes). # # # # Implementation notes: # # We don't use $(LD) for linking. We use $(CC) instead.
